Sovereign Hill is a dynamic group of museums presenting the mining, social, cultural and environmental heritage of the Ballarat region and its impact on Australia’s history. Sovereign Hill maintains teams of working horses living and working at Sovereign Hill. The Horse Department is responsible for maintaining the horses and their quarters and for ensuring the horses carry out their daily work schedule. Horse breeds include Clydesdales, Percherons, cross breeds of these two breeds and Quarter horses. Experience with these breeds is essential.
The Horse Driver/Stable Hand responsible for contributing to the Horse Department’s day to day operations in Sovereign Hill’s large horse complex, paddocks and stables by assisting with the general care of horses, cleaning of stables, driving non passenger and passenger vehicles and moving horses to their required locations.
